THE CITY OF SUNDERLAND
(KIRKHAM, WASHINGTON)
TRAFFIC REGULATION ORDER 2026


Sunderland City Council gives notice that it intends to make an Order under Section 14(1) of the Road Traffic Regulation Act 1984, the effect of which is to temporarily prohibit all pedestrian traffic from the sections of footways described in the schedule. The Order is required to allow for repairs to the gas main. The order will come into force on 2nd March 2026. The maximum duration of the closure under the Order will be six months. However, it is anticipated that the works will take approximately twenty six days. All pedestrians will be prohibited from the sections of footways described in the schedule (except for personnel involved in the works), until the works are completed or at such times and to such extent as may from time to time be indicated by the display of traffic signs. An alternative route will be provided.
Schedule: Kirkham – from the northern property boundary line of 66 Kirkham for a distance of 30 metres in a southerly direction and then 28 metres in a easterly direction; Kirkham – from a point 5 metres east of the western property boundary line of 53 Kirkham for a distance of 15 metres in an easterly direction and then 10 metres in a northern-easterly direction.
Dated: 15th January 2026. Patrick Melia OBE, Chief Executive, Sunderland City Council, City Hall, Plater Way, Sunderland, SR1 3AA.
